Coniferous describes trees that produce seed-bearing cones and have needle-like leaves. This combination—cones for seeds and slender, needle-like (or scale-like) leaves—is the hallmark of conifers, and they are typically evergreen, keeping their foliage year-round. Think of pines, spruces, and firs as familiar examples. The other terms don’t capture both features: deciduous focuses on shedding leaves each year, broadleaf emphasizes the shape of the leaves rather than cone production, and cactus refers to a completely different type of plant.
